This paper mainly introduces Blog to readers, which is a new medium based on Internet Communication. Though it has some innovative and fresh characters and ways different from Traditional Mediums to communicate, it is still an addition and expansion to traditions, but not just a revolution of them. Meantime this addition and expansion has brought us to review and re-evaluate some traditional theories of Mass Communication such as Gatekeepers and some theories of McLuhan, realizing the true union of the right to speak, the right to know as well as the right to communicate on the Mass. We all know Blog is the true medium different from traditions, belonging to Mass themselves. However we must realize that Traditional Mediums would still exist because the appearance of Blog does not aim to defeat old ones and replace them. The future of Blog is a fresh balance of media including not only old ones but also newborns, which would learn from each other to develop this balance.Part One: The Definition of Blog and Its Core CharactersBlog is the abbreviation of Web plus Log, a Web Diary on Internet. People who write Blogs are called Bloggers or Blog writers. There are many categories of Blogs from different views, of which News-Blog, Expertise-Blog as well as Knowledge-Blog are three most important Blogs. News-Blog is the subject of this paper.The core characters of Blogs are Timeliness, Personality, Openness as well as Instantaneous- Exchanging. Timeliness has two meanings: one means that Blog uses the date to record its posts. The most lately- posted thread is placed on the top of a Blog. The other means the aptness and instantaneousness of Blogging. The writer of a Blog visits his Blog almost every day, reading and posting new information. Personality stresses the personality of its writer. We all know a Blogger is the central part of a Blog, so s/he shows his/her own interests, thoughts, hobbies as well as his own actions on his/her Blog. Openness means that Blog is open to everybody as long as s/he is on Internet. All the information including not only the original writings but some information linked to elsewhere are both open. So from this view Blog is selfless, which has won itself abundance of trust from Mass because of this. Exchanging comes from the instantaneous communication between the Blogger and his/her readers. This communication is immediate and instant. Blogger is the core of a Blog and consequently the multi-communication between Blogs and Blogs, Bloggers and readers as well as readers and readers is another core. Blog has its remarkable characters and are different from traditional media such as Personal Websites and BBS in these parts.Part Two: Blog Is the Addition and Expansion of Traditional MediumsWe can summarize characters of a Blog from Part One, such as use of links to gather and post information, personal views of writings, the instantaneous and direct communication between Bloggers and readers as well as the low cost included. And these characters are the main distinctions of Blogs when compared with Traditional Media. However Blogs are not the rebellion and revolution of them; on the contrary it is just the expansion and advance of them. Only from this point of view can Blog own more space to further itself. This expansion is demonstrated in these three areas: the communicative ways and the information itself as well as the visions of Mass who are communicating. Though Internet also uses links, these links are limited in a small circle. And they are totally enclosed. So writings of Blog tell us links are the lives of a Blog. An excellent writer should use links as a weapon in this new era. And the information gathered in a Blog is still an expansion and addition to Traditional Media. A Blog gathers most of its information from other Traditional Media through links. And a good Blog would post some tricky and thorny information, which Traditional Media would not broadcast for some reasons.
